EVOROADS
EvoRoads project aims to accelerate the achievement of the European Union’s Vision Zero goal through a holistic framework of innovative models, tools, and services that enable data-driven evolution of safety assessment frameworks. The project facilitates dynamic monitoring of cyber-physical infrastructures and promotes proactive warnings for safety risks in complex environments.
At the operational level, EvoRoads defines safety criteria and quantification methodologies for KPIs, covering the entire spectrum of the “Safe System” approach. The project develops a connectivity platform where transport infrastructure assets are digitalised and safety assessment services operate harmoniously.
Key Features
EvoRoads Safety Criteria Catalog
EvoRoads is transforming road safety with a digital framework powered by AI and sensor data. The project aims to create a federated platform for monitoring infrastructure, promoting policy recommendations, and supporting standardisation across Europe. A matrix of 124 safety indicators has been developed, covering ten transport dimensions and identifying gaps in areas like VRUs and C-ITS.
Your feedback will help refine these indicators and ensure they align with Europe’s road safety priorities.

